Gold dust day geckos are a species often seen while on a tropical vacation. A green or yellow base, orange markings, blue around the eyes and a speckled gold across legs, head and more. Gold dusts may reach 5.5" to 6" full sized.

Gold dust day geckos are a medium sized species.  A single female can be kept in a 18x18x24 or larger enclosure.

Gold dust day gecko unsexed juveniles are released at 8+ weeks. Well started and growing. At this stage I find them to be fearless and the potential is there to bond with your gecko if desired.
